Company Description

Seed Programs International is dedicated to fostering food security and improving household income through access to quality seed, training, and agricultural resources. Operating as a 501(c)(3) non-profit organization, Seed Programs International is committed to reducing hunger and poverty, enhancing nutrition, and building the capacity of local communities. The organization cultivates climate resilience and promotes sustainable practices for resilient livelihoods around the globe. Seed Programs International's vision is an equitable world where communities have access to quality seed of diverse crop varieties and the knowledge, tools, and resources needed to grow nutritious food and establish sustainable and resilient food systems.

Since its establishment in 1998, Seed Programs International has partnered with over 380 organizations in 94 countries, powering over 1.9 million gardens and producing over 600 million vegetable servings. Seed Programs International focuses on supporting women, children, refugees, internally displaced persons, and those struggling with food insecurity. Operating from its primary address at 125 S Lexington Ave., Suite 101-11, ASHEVILLE, North Carolina 28801, US, and with an additional location in Asheville, North Carolina 28815, US, the organization is strategically positioned to enact widespread change.

Seed Programs International aims to catalyze sustainable agriculture, improve access to seed, diversify food production, and leverage the nutritional and income benefits provided by vegetables. By growing the organizational capacity of its partners, Seed Programs International enables them to lead sustainable change and foster resilient livelihoods without ongoing support.
